# Obsidian Embed

## Welcome
Obsidian Embed is a tool for generating iOS applications from static HTML sites, allowing you to produce fully-functional hybrid apps without Objective-C or Swift knowledge.

## Installation

To install Obsidian Ombed locally, run:

```
$ sudo npm install obsidian-embed -g
```

## Getting started

### Directory Setup


To get started, create a file called `config.json` in an empty directory.  A sample configuration might look like this:

```
{
	"product_name": "Fun App",
	"bundle_identifier": "com.tendigi.funApp",
	"icon": "assets/icon.png",
	"copy": ["html"]
}
```

in a directory with a structure that looks like this:

```
.
├── assets
│   └── icon.png
├── config.json
└── html
    ├── SecondPage.html
    └── index.html
```

### Configuration

Set the supported interface orientations by setting a `supportedInterfaceOrientations` variable to "landscape", "portrait", or "all" like this:

```
var supportedInterfaceOrientations = "landscape";
```

### Generating The App


To generate the Xcode project, run `$ obsidian-embed` in the directory with your assets and HTML files.  A pre-configured Xcode project will be generated for you in the `app` subdirectory.

For more information and available configuration options, run `$ obsidian-embed --help`
